Liability refers to the legal responsibility for damages or injuries caused by negligence or wrongful acts in an aviation accident. Establishing liability is essential to pursuing compensation from responsible parties.
Negligence is the failure to exercise reasonable care that leads to accidents and liability in legal claims. Proving negligence is often central to winning aviation accident compensation.
Damages are the monetary compensation sought for losses such as med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age resulting from the accident. Your attorney helps calculate all recoverable damages.
A settlement is an agreement reached between parties to resolve a claim without proceeding to trial. Settlements can provide faster resolution and certainty compared to courtroom litigation.

Immediately seek medical attention if injured, and ensure the accident scene is safe before taking further action. Collect as much information as possible, including photographs of the scene, aircraft damage, weather conditions, and contact information for any witnesses present. Documentation becomes invaluable to your claim, so preserve all records including medical reports, flight logs, maintenance records, and official accident reports. Comparative fault laws may reduce compensation if you share responsibility for the accident based on your actions or contributions to the incident. An attorney can help assess fault percentages, argue for minimum fault assignment, and pursue maximum recovery despite partial responsibility. Understanding how comparative fault applies to your case helps set realistic expectations for settlement value. Aviation accident claims often involve federal laws, specialized investigations, regulatory compliance issues, and multiple parties including manufacturers, pilots, maintenance crews, and air traffic control. These factors create complexity that exceeds typical personal injury cases and requires legal expertise in aviation-specific matters. Federal Aviation Administration regulations, aircraft maintenance standards, and pilot certification requirements all impact liability and compensation analysis.
